The 65th International Flower Festival officially kicked off in Namangan on May 24. During the opening ceremony, it was announced that the Namangan region has been officially inducted into the Guinness World Records for the "Most flowers planted collectively in one month."

Seyda Subasi, an official adjudicator from Guinness World Records, presented the world record certificate to the province governor Shavkatjon Abdurazakov, during the festival's opening events.

The scaling up of the event has been massive: last year, preparation efforts saw 100 million flower seedlings planted across the region. This year, that figure skyrocketed to an unprecedented 150 million.

The landmark jubilee festival has expanded deep into local residential neighborhoods (mahallas), with houses and streets fully decorated in vibrant blooms. As part of the festivities, the region also hosted a community competition to crown the Most Beautiful and Well-Kept Mahalla.

The festival’s opening ceremony commenced with its traditional car parade. A grand motorcade of vehicles, completely blanketed in intricate floral arrangements, set off from the airport and made its way through the central streets before arriving at Babur Park.

More than 150 events are scheduled throughout the festival, featuring international forums, cultural and educational exhibitions, and sports competitions. Visitors can immerse themselves in the elaborate floral displays at Babur Park, the Valley of Legends (Afsonalar Vodiysi), and the New Uzbekistan Park.

Festivities have also kicked off across the region’s districts. Alongside Chust's famous Plov Festival and Pop's vibrant Lavender Festival, the Mingbulak district is making its debut this year by hosting its very first Patyr (traditional flatbread) Festival.

The provincial governor's office projects a massive economic and tourism boost, estimating that over 1 million international tourists and roughly 8 million domestic visitors will arrive during the festival, which is slated to run until July 12.
